C11000 is a high-purity, unalloyed copper known as Electrolytic Tough Pitch (ETP) copper. It is characterized by its excellent electrical and thermal conductivity, good ductility, and corrosion resistance. The presence of a controlled amount of oxygen (typically 0.02-0.05%) is characteristic of ETP copper, which aids in its workability.
